Templates and decision support prompts

These tools are aimed at clinicians (Nurses, GPs, ANPs, Pharmacists, Paramedics) delivering LTC reviews. Unlike many templates these are not full of tick boxes for data entry – these templates are all about foregrounding relevant information in one place to make reviews quicker and easier. The templates highlight relevant guidance in a static way in some cases (reference material) and at other times in a dynamic way (by using IT to interpret the guidelines and apply them to the specific patient).

Traffic Light System

The screenshot here shows a section of our heart failure template for a patient who is not optimised in terms of their heart failure care. We have used a traffic light system to highlight these care opportunities. There are other tabs in the template that link to guidance on why these areas are highlighted and how to action them.

THS also uses pop-up decision support prompts where there is something really important to action or something that is easy to action in a few clicks. In terms of important actions this may be setting a DMARD recall window.

Quick and easy tasks might be prompting to calculate a creatinine clearance after receiving a U&E blood sample for a patient taking a DOAC. Alternatively it might be a prompt to save a Q-Risk and semi-automatically send an “offer of statin” letter customised to that patient.

Create Automated Letters

These templates also contain links to create automated letters that are based on a patient’s personalised metrics. For example, to facilitate achievement of the IIF metric CVD-06 (Edoxaban switches), users can press a button to check what dose of Edoxaban should be prescribed (this is a safety check and should be used alongside clinical judgment) and then creates a letter that explains why the switch is being done and how to do it. An edoxaban switch can be completed like this within a few mouse clicks for the clinician.
